Tenda's TEG3224P is designed for building secure, smart wireless networks. This 24 port Gigabit switch provides 24 x 10/100/1000 auto-negotiation RJ-45 ports and 4 reusable Base-X SFP ports. Its RJ45 ports support both IEEE 802.3af (15.4W) and 802.3at (30 W) standards. In addition, it provides ARP attack defense, worm attack defense, IP+MAC+PORT+VLAN Bind, MAC filter and other safety settings via it's visual WEB interface. Based on it's ability for high performance access and security, it offers capable QoS and rich VLAN functionality as well as easy network administration and maintenance.
Specifications:
Standards & Protocol: IEEE 802.3,IEEE 802.3u,IEEE 802.3z,IEEE 802.3ab,IEEE 802.3x,IEEE 802.1D,IEEE 802.3af,IEEE 802.3at
Layer 2 switch: All ports support linear forward, Packet forwarding speed: 35.7Mpps
MTBF: ≥100 thousand hours
Store & Forward: Yes
Switch Fabric: 56Gbit/s
MAC Address Table: 8K MAC, Supports set port MAC address learning maximum number
Fixed Port: 24 10/100/1000Base-T ports (Data/PoE), 4 10/100/1000 Base-X SFP ports ( Combo)
Optional Module: SFP optical fiber module with single port
Power supply module: Supply 24 RJ-45 802.3af¿15.4W¿/12 RJ-45 802.3at¿30W), Power Pin Assignment: 1/2(+),3/6(-)
Input Voltage: AC¿176V~264V, 50/60Hz
Dimensions: 440 x 284 x 44 (W x D x H mm)
Weight: <5kg
Consumption: Power consumption¿<450W, PoE Power Budget¿370 Watts
Operating Temperature: 0¿45 Degree C
Operating Humidity: 10%¿95% (Non-condensing)

Ports 21-24 and the SFP ports are all combo ports, meaning that if SFP 1 is used, then port 21 will be unusable. It is the same when the Ethernet port is used. The system prioritizes the SFP ports over the Ethernet.
